自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

yinkgh的专栏

码代码的基本操作

  • 博客(42)
  • 资源 (21)
  • 收藏
  • 关注

原创 idea配置公司gitlab ssh秘钥

idea配置公司gitlab ssh秘钥1、创建秘钥文件C:\Users\用户名.ssh 目录下面创建秘钥文件如图:打开窗口,输入命令:ssh-keygen -t rsa -C ‘[email protected]’,'[email protected]’为gitlab上的登录账户然后一路回车,不用设置密码什么的如下图完成后,用户目录下面就生成秘钥文件了2、在gitlab上面配置公钥内容如下图所示3、拉取项目选择ssh地址填到对应得位置即可拉取、提交项目代码了...

2021-05-15 14:52:31 2529

原创 HSF测试用例JVM参数Please set the HSF container path in the environment variable or JVM argument, and ensur

1、错误描述java.lang.IllegalArgumentException: Please set the HSF container path in the environment variable or JVM argument, and ensure that the key name is ALI_HSF_HOME2、配置的内容-DALI_HSF_HOME=D:\worktools\tomcat\ali-taobao-tomcat-7.0.59\deploy3、配置位置...

2020-07-06 15:32:54 396

原创 Ali-tomcat之HSF框架Demo启动报错HSFServiceAddressNotFoundException

Ali-tomcat之HSF框架Demo一定要配置启动参数-Dfile.encoding=UTF-8-Dpandora.location=D:\worktools\tomcat\ali-taobao-tomcat-7.0.59\deploy\taobao-hsf.sar-Dhsf.server.ip=127.0.0.1-Dhsf.server.port=12200配置位置官网下载Ali-tomcat:下载最新版pandora容器:...

2020-07-05 13:52:52 5017

原创 GlobalFilter+AbstractGatewayFilterFactory实现指定路由跳过全局过滤器

GlobalFilter+AbstractGatewayFilterFactory实现指定路由跳过全局过滤器全局过滤器GlobalFilter具体代码如下package com.chanjet.dsf.web.filter;import com.alibaba.fastjson.JSON;import com.chanjet.dsf.cache.RedisUtil;import com.chanjet.dsf.constant.AttrbuteConstant;import com.chan

2020-06-02 23:25:25 13166 2

原创 excel导出在docker环境中总是失败

excel导出在docker环境中总是失败excel导出在docker环境中总是失败excel导出在docker环境中总是失败DOCKER环境中没有安装中文字体,需要安装java.lang.NullPointerException: null2020/5/29 上午8:40:11 at sun.awt.FontConfiguration.getVersion(FontConfiguration.java:1264)2020/5/29 上午8:40:11 at sun.awt.FontConfig

2020-05-29 15:22:05 1240

转载 Mixed Content: The page at ‘https://XXX’ was loaded over HTTPS, but requested an in...

错误:Mixed Content: The page at ‘https://XXX’ was loaded over HTTPS, but requested an in…https总是跳转http讲解。在使用tomcat+nginx时。Nginx使用https,tomcat使用http。使用iframe之类框架,在重定向时会出现以上问题导致页面加载不出来。这是因为Tomcat不能知道Ngi...

2020-03-30 15:50:09 2416

原创 正则表达式大全

任意中文,空格,字母和数字组合的正则表达式(?:[\u4e00-\u9fa5]\w\s*)

2020-03-23 14:10:54 121

原创 Oracle如何新建用户

以系统管理员登录在dos中sqlplus / as sysdba1.创建一个用户create user jsd1302 identified by jsd1302;说明:indentified by 后面是密码修改用户密码:alter user user01 identified by user10;2.以下三句话就可以使一个用户创建表创建session的权限给jsd13...

2020-03-11 08:40:31 614

转载 如何查询mysql中是否表被锁

如何查询mysql中是否表被锁相关命令讲解查看造成死锁的sql语句查询表死锁和结束死锁的表步骤【附录知识】1 show processlist;2 show full processlist;3 show open tables;4 show status like ‘%lock%’5 show engine innodb status\G;6 show variables like ‘%time...

2020-02-06 01:35:54 2296

转载 Logback.xml 给变量指定默认值

Logback.xml 给变量指定默认值随着通用日志组件转入 Slf4j,logback 也变成了默认的日志实现,像 log4j 一样,logback.xml 中也可以使用系统属性或环境变量,如 ${catalina.home}。在 log4j.properties 中,如果变量在系统属性和环境变量中找不到的话默认为 “” 空字符串,而到了 logback.xml 中如果某个变量找不到默认就是 ...

2020-01-17 21:09:37 4110

原创 git credential manager for windows 老是弹出?

git credential manager for windows 老是弹出?是因为在git仓库中的一个项目已经关闭了。自己没有权限再连接了,所以总是来确认我的身份。随后把已经失效的项目从git库里面移出,就再也没有弹出这个窗口了我用的是sourcetree软件,下面的窗口删除掉失效的git项目即可。...

2020-01-08 11:12:57 15585

原创 IntelliJ IDEA控制台打印日志乱码解决

IntelliJ IDEA控制台打印日志乱码解决配置tomcat配置文件的修改配置tomcat打开tomcat配置界面添加如下内容-Dfile.encoding=UTF-8如图所示:配置文件的修改IntelliJ IDEA本地安装目录中bin文件夹下的idea.exe.vmoptions和idea64.exe.vmoptions在两个文件的末尾添加-Dfile.encoding=...

2019-12-31 13:38:21 838

转载 eclipse集成lombok插件

lombok官网:https://projectlombok.org/jar包下载路径:https://projectlombok.org/downloadlombok features:https://projectlombok.org/features/all方式一:1.下载lombok.jar包2.将lombok.jar包复制到myeclipse.ini/eclipse.ini所在...

2019-08-25 23:21:55 117

转载 MySql Host is blocked because of many connection errors; unblock with 'mysqladmin flush-hosts' 解决方法

MySql Host is blocked because of many connection errors; unblock with 'mysqladmin flush-hosts' 解决方法原因: 同一个ip在短时间内产生太多(超过mysql数据库max_connect_errors的最大值)中断的数据库连接而导致的阻塞;解决方法:1、提高允许的max_connection_erro...

2019-07-17 15:52:39 1604

转载 Java内存模型与指令重排

Java内存模型与指令重排原子性有序性可见性指令重排Happen-Before先行发生规则本文暂不讲JMM(Java Memory Model)中的主存, 工作内存以及数据如何在其中流转等等,这些本身还牵扯到硬件内存架构, 直接上手容易绕晕, 先从以下几个点探索JMM原子性有序性可见性指令重排CPU指令重排编译器优化重排Happen-Before规则原子性原子性是指...

2019-07-13 16:39:45 381

转载 ajax异步下载文件

ajax异步下载文件最近捯饬公司项目,需要用到ajax下载文件,所以百度了一番,综合解决方案如下:前端ajax:function asyncExportExcel(){ var url = "download/export"; var xhr=null; try { xhr=new XMLHttpRequest() }catch(e) { xhr=new ActiveX...

2019-07-03 20:30:13 3478

转载 Redis缓存穿透、缓存雪崩、redis并发问题分析

把redis作为缓存使用已经是司空见惯,但是使用redis后也可能会碰到一系列的问题,尤其是数据量很大的时候,经典的几个问题如下:(一)缓存和数据库间数据一致性问题分布式环境下(单机就不用说了)非常容易出现缓存和数据库间的数据一致性问题,针对这一点的话,只能说,如果你的项目对缓存的要求是强一致性的,那么请不要使用缓存。我们只能采取合适的策略来降低缓存和数据库间数据不一致的概率,而无法保证两者间...

2019-04-19 19:17:23 131

原创 easyui numberbox四舍五入精度问题解决

easyui numberbox四舍五入精度问题解决问题描述原因说明有问题的代码解决方案针对负数进行特别处理代码如何使用问题描述numberbox,比如2位小数,输入-1后,会变成-0.99,输入-11就是-10.99,更神奇的事,我鼠标焦点放进去,焦点在离开,他就变-10.98,每做一次还会减0.01原因说明是因为要进行easyui numberbox要进行保留小数位,并且要进行四舍五入...

2019-04-17 23:56:06 3018

原创 easyui filebox文件大小校验

简介上传文件前端可以校验文件大小,也可以后端校验文件大小,前端校验避免了上传完文件之后对文件大小的校验,占用服务器资源,大文件上传时间过长等问题。实现easyui文件大小校验自定义扩展$.extend($.fn.validatebox.defaults.rules, { // filebox验证文件大小的规则函数 // 如:validType : ['fileSize[1,"MB"]'...

2019-04-12 09:07:38 3737 2

转载 SpringMVC的MultipartHttpServletRequest

SpringMVC的MultipartHttpServletRequest@RequestMapping("/upload")public String upload(MultipartHttpServletRequest request) { MultipartFile file = request.getFile("upfile"); File distFile = new...

2019-03-30 11:17:31 3140

转载 Windows环境安装tesseract-ocr 4.00并配置环境变量

最近要做文字识别,不让直接用别人的接口,所以只能尝试去用开源的类库。tesseract-ocr是惠普公司开源的一个文字识别项目,通过它可以快速搭建图文识别系统,帮助我们开发出能识别图片的ocr系统。因为Windows环境开发,我也就必须在windows环境安装系统。第一步:下载安装包根据https://github.com/tesseract-ocr/tesseract/wiki,我找到非官方...

2019-02-26 17:18:47 253 1

原创 easyui datagrid可编辑框datebox校验以及自定义扩展

//这个是datagrid代码片段{title : '到期日',field : 'm',width : '100px',align : 'center',rowspan:2, editor : { type : 'datebox', options : { //required: true validType:'validDate[\'yyyy-MM-dd\']' }...

2019-02-19 14:56:17 2236 1

原创 linux unzip解压中文乱码问题

在linux环境下,用unzip解压zip文件时,若zip的文件中存在中文,会出现中文乱码问题。如下图:解决方法: 在解压命令中指定字符集unzip -O CP936 文件名称.zip就可以了正常显示中文文件名称了。...

2018-12-13 12:08:07 297

原创 oracle如何新建用户

以系统管理员登录在dos中sqlplus / as sysdba1.创建一个用户 create user jsd1302 identified by jsd1302;说明:indentified by 后面是密码修改用户密码: alter user user01 identified by user10;2.以下三句话就可以使一个用户创建表创建session的...

2018-12-12 09:32:07 13489

转载 解决ERROR - unregister mbean error javax.management.InstanceNotFoundException: com.alibaba.druid:type=

解决ERROR - unregister mbean error javax.management.InstanceNotFoundException: com.alibaba.druid:type=DruidStatService项目中使用druid对数据库连接池进行管理,在本地及测试环境均无问题,但是上了生产环境后,每当tomcat第一次启动时,日志未报错,但是页面总是出不来,在关闭tomc...

2018-12-12 09:21:59 2606

原创 MybatisGenerator生成mybatis代码

项目地址项目地址如下可以将项目下载到本地,作为你自己私有的工具哦https://gitee.com/yinkgh/MybatisGenerator如何生成项目步骤#MybatisGenerator项目逆向生成带有数据库中文注释的dao,model,xml文件。 具体用法如下: 1.修改配置文件generatorConfig.xml 修改如下: <commentGenerato...

2018-11-13 13:50:15 111

原创 easyui刷新tabs页签实现

easyui刷新tabs页签实现页面展示相关代码实现代码如下实现方式一:整个页面的刷新实现方式二:局部datagrid刷新全部代码展示页面展示相关代码首先easyui的tabs实现如下,后台代码是用springmvc实现:父页面相关代码// An highlighted block<div id="tt_tabs" class="easyui-tab

2018-11-13 11:17:05 3025 2

原创 扩展easyui validatebox combobox numberbox的两个方法.移除验证和还原验证

写扩展js方法$.extend($.fn.validatebox.methods, { remove: function(jq, newposition){ return jq.each(function(){ $(this).removeClass("validatebox-text validatebox-invalid").un...

2018-09-11 10:58:13 601

转载 安装mysql 5.7.20 及报错 This application requires Visual Studio 2013 Redistributable

win 2012 安装mysql 5.7.20 及报错 This application requires Visual Studio 2013 Redistributable. Please install the Redistributable then run this installer again 的解决办法 本文地址:http://www.cnblogs.com/jying/p/77...

2018-03-17 09:00:43 2800 2

原创 ajax+springmvc交互对象包含List集合的参数

Controller层:@RequestMapping(value="/saveFirstReport",method=RequestMethod.POST)@ResponseBodypublic JSONObject saveFirstReport(HttpServletRequest request, CommonFirstFilingReport offcourtSecuri

2018-01-30 00:36:07 3157

原创 MybatisGenerator自动生成mybatis映射文件

项目下载地址:https://gitee.com/yinkgh/MybatisGenerator.gitMybatisGenerator项目逆向生成带有数据库中文注释的dao,model,xml文件。 具体用法如下:1.修改配置文件generatorConfig.xml 修改如下: <jdbcConnection driverClass="

2018-01-21 23:45:38 626

原创 fastjson转换英文格式日期包数字转换异常处理

说明:用到的fastjson版本是:fastjson-1.2.17 实体类:package com.test;import java.util.Date;public class User { private Integer id; private String name; private Date createDate; public Integer getId

2016-12-22 20:54:35 7201

原创 用maven插件自动生成mybatis代码

mybatis-generator maven插件用法

2016-09-12 14:49:38 9765

原创 cxf生成java客户端 webservice

cxf如何生成java客户端

2016-09-08 16:36:51 6403 3

原创 ul列表选中变色效果

本文讲解了如何动态生成ul列表,如何点击li改变本li样式

2016-09-07 10:59:25 18697 2

原创 Linux系统的Zookeeper集群环境搭建

说明:提供服务的机器数量2*n + 1 奇数台 至少要超过半数,zookeeper才可以提供服务,因为Zookeeper只允许半数宕机。 操作步骤:下载Zookeeper安装包 下载地址:http://mirror.bit.edu.cn/apache/zookeeper/ 解压到指定目录 准备三台linux服务器,每台服务器都放zookeeper压缩文件。解压zookeeper-3.4.

2016-08-24 16:49:06 7250

原创 eclipse编辑器下显示文件路径

eclipse编辑栏下会显示文件的路径: 如图 如何控制显示还是删除: 点击下图的图标即可:

2015-07-26 14:22:00 5963

原创 eclipse设置黑色主题

需要在线安装jar: 主题安装地址 http://eclipse-color-theme.github.com/update安装步骤: 第一步: 第二步: 设置样式步骤: 第一步: 设置菜单栏,小工具栏主题 第二步: 设置编辑框栏主题 效果截图:

2015-07-25 14:38:44 739

原创 tomat startup.bat 日志乱码问题解决

第一步:apache-tomcat-6.0.30\conf   路径下修改文件logging.properties:......4host-manager.org.apache.juli.FileHandler.level = FINE4host-manager.org.apache.juli.FileHandler.directory = ${catalina.base}

2015-06-26 11:21:51 7500 3

原创 文件上传路径问题

在linux服务器上部署的项目,当用到上传文件功能时,用到一些组件或者是组件上传文件时,需要将上传路径配置到根目录下,否则会出现找不到路径的问题;例如配置路径为:uploadPath=/home/hhh/training-upload

2015-01-13 22:52:24 2608

zookeeper-3.4.8.rar

zookeeper注册中心下载。免除官网查询烦恼。下载速度慢烦恼。

2019-07-18

jdk-8u212-linux-x64.tar.gz

jdk-8u212-linux-x64.tar.gz 下载,注意是linux版本。

2019-04-21

ADT-15.0.0插件

eclipse开发安卓必备插件,ADT-15.0.0

2015-11-12

最小AVI视频播放器

最小视频播放器,只支持AVI格式的播放器

2013-11-25

android-4.0-samples(android 14)

android 4.0 source文件,解压放在android.jar所在目录的samples里即可(注意是samples)比如我android.jar所在目录为 D:\android-sdk-windows\samples,里面有官方的源码

2013-11-12

android-1.6-platform(android 4)

使用时,将该文件解压到\android-sdk-windows(你的安卓sdk所在目录)\platforms,即可使用

2013-11-12

android source 4 0 android 14

android-4.0 source文件 eclipse中绑定android源码的方法 1.下载android-4.0 source 2.解压放在android.jar所在目录的sources里即可(注意是sources而非source)。 比如我android.jar所在目录为 D:\android-sdk-windows\platforms\android-14,在这个目录下新建文件夹sources, 将源码放入其中即可,打开eclipse后,ADT会自动关联到源码 3.在eclipse中ctrl+单击就打开源码">android-4.0 source文件 eclipse中绑定android源码的方法 1.下载android-4.0 source 2.解压放在android.jar所在目录的sources里即可(注意是sources而非source)。 比如我android.jar所在目录为 D:\android-sdk-windows\platforms\android-14,在这个目录下新建文? [更多]

2013-11-11

程序员常用JavaScript特效.chm

set the screen position where the popup should appear

2013-07-29

JAVA面试题集合(项目11部V1.0版).chm

JAVA面试题集合的内容来源于网络和郎沃师兄的提供,在这里向为我提供资料的师兄们道谢。

2013-07-29

Dreameaver 8.0官方教程.chm

Dreameaver 8.0官方教程.chm 需要的通知可以免费下载哦

2013-07-23

W3CSchool.chm

在 W3School 的 HTML 教程中,您将学习如何使用 HTML 来创建站点。 HTML 非常容易学习!你会喜欢它的!现在开始学习 HTML !

2013-07-19

HTML4 参考手册.chm

HTML 是在 SGML 定义下的一个描述性的语言,或可说 HTML 是 SGML 的一个应用程式。

2013-07-19

MySQL5.1参考手册官方简体中文版.chm

MySQL是最流行的开放源码SQL数据库管理系统,它是由MySQL AB公司开发、发布并支持的。

2013-07-19

Hibernate3.CHM

Hibernate入门,Native SQL查询,继承映射,条件查询等等讲解实用性强

2013-07-19

DOS命令大全.CHM

DOS常用的命令包括用法的例子,以及一些内存机制的讲解,有需要的请下载吧

2013-07-19

常用51系列单片机速查表

常用51单片机速查表,涵盖大部分单片机型号,内容比较全面

2012-03-28

谭浩强c语言

电子书版本的谭浩强c语言,拿出来分享给大家,希望大家多多下载

2012-03-28

格式转换器

方便好用的格式转换器,拿出来给大家分享一下

2012-03-27

顽固文件强行删除工具

删除无法删除的文件,删除你恼火不能删除的文件,很实用

2012-03-27

汇编语言编辑工具masm 5.0

方便实用汇编语言小工具,直接解压到任意盘就可使用,在DOS下运行

2012-03-27

GHOST 安装器

一键还原,方便好用,简单的界面,简单的操作

2012-03-27

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除